A PROHIBITED IMMIGRANT.
(Per I'ros.-i Association.} WELLINGTON, Out. 31. At t lie City Police Court hwhty •Janus Williaviis, A native of Mauritins, was remanded on a charge of landing in the colonv, he bling a prohihited immigrant. It appeared thai the man came to the colony from Sydney as cook on the steamer ISlenii'itii, having shipped at Sydney f u r the run oyer. A remand was cranial in order thai defendant, might return, to Ausll alia (m Saturday.
